Smeg retro refrigerators aren't just beautiful, but also functional. In contrast to modern fridges that tend to concentrate on high-tech features such as WiFi capabilities and built-in coffee machines, Smeg refrigerators focus on safety as well as sustainability and environmental policies. The headquarters of the company won awards for its sustainable initiatives, including not building on more that 30-33% of the site and planting 4,000 trees to encourage conservation of habitat.

Besides being a true design icon, the FAB range of refrigerators are low maintenance, and has a no-frost air circulation system that prevents frost and mould buildup. This ensures that your food stays fresher for longer. The fridge is spacious with a 344 litre capacity over four shelves as well as a fruit and vegetable drawer.

The Fab range is also unique because it can function as a refrigerator or freezer. This feature is ideal when you cook for a large number of people or want to have a space to store leftovers. The ice dispenser is able to make slow-melting specialty ice as well as normal ice.

Design

Smeg refrigerators have become iconic thanks to their vibrant colors and round shapes. They are everywhere, from film and television sets to artist studios or installations. You can also find them in trendy cafes and bars.

Smeg refrigerators are also known for their top-quality technology and durability. Smeg refrigerators are also energy efficient and can help you save money on electric bills. And they're available in a broad range of colors, so you will be able to find the perfect shade for your kitchen.

One of the most well-known Smeg fridges is the retro FAB32RCR5. It features an angled handle and a modern, vibrant finish. The interior is spacious and includes three glass shelves along with a vegetable and fruit drawer, and the door balcony shelf. The fridge has a large freezer that is 137 liters. Its auto defrost feature eliminates the need for manual defrosting, while its Active Ion system cleans the air in the refrigerator.

Capacity

The capacity of a fridge freezer will depend on the size design, style and layout you select. The top-freezer models that have one door of smeg retro fridge freezers are approximately 9.2 cubic feet. The two-door, bottom-freezer is about 11.7 cubic feet, which puts them just a bit smaller than conventional refrigerators available. Smeg's refrigerators are energy-efficient as well, with at least an A energy rating, and many receiving an A+. They are energy efficient thanks to their glass that is insulated, which keeps cold air inside and warm air outside. This can cut down on the energy use by as much as 50%. The smart features include the ability to warn you if the door has been opened accidentally, and the FreshProtect feature which absorbs the naturally occurring ethylene gas that causes vegetables and fruits to ripen more quickly. This helps them stay longer and fresher.

The appliances from SMEG's 50s Style collection are designed to be as energy-efficient as they can be, so you can feel good about bringing one home. The appliances are made from materials that don't emit toxins and are designed to last. The company is very careful to ensure that their appliances conform to UNI EN ISO 9001, UNI EN 14001 and OHSAS 18001 quality standards.
